When a political conspiracy targets the White House’s aircraft—only the nation’s #1 air-crash investigators can save the country.
The White Top helicopters of HMX-1 are known by a much more familiar name: Marine One. The S-92A, the newest helicopter in the HMX fleet, enters service after years of testing.
When their perfect safety record lies shattered across a shopping mall, Miranda Chase and her team of NTSB air-crash investigators go in. They must discover if it was an accident, a declaration of war, or something even worse.

WHITE TOP is the eighth instalment in ML Buchman’s contemporary, adult MIRANDA CHASE political, technothriller focusing on NTSB investigator Miranda Chase and her team of former and current military members.
Told from several third person perspectives WHITE TOP follows in the aftermath of the crash of one of the newest White Top helicopters, Marine Two, and the loss would affect more than the fleet of Presidential fliers. Their last investigation complete, Miranda Chase and her team of NTSB investigators are called into to dissect the who, how and why, and the results point to human interference and not mechanical problems.
Meanwhile, Miranda Chase, a woman on the autism spectrum scale, is not quite to relinquish control but her second in command is ready to move forward with an investigation of his own.
As per ML Buchman’s style of writing as it pertains to Miranda Chase, the reader is pulled into the world of autism spectrum, watching (or reading) as Miranda struggles, not only with her own emotions, but recognizing small emotional nuances in others.Miranda’s last personal relationship failed in the face of Miranda’s inability to adjust or conform but a new relationship is on the horizon, one that has been developing for a very short time.
WHITE TOP is plentiful and replete with military and political jargon, especially as it applies and refers to the presidential aircraft and the mechanics within. ML Buchman pulls the reader into a suspense-filled, political thriller where the people at the top are targeted, and the person responsible may be someone close. The premise is intriguing and fascinating; the characters are resourceful, energetic and accomplished.
